'Local Autonomy 2.0' Grand Debate Held in Daejeon... Discussing Achievements in Local Autonomy Legislation and Fiscal Decentralization

[Asia Economy Reporter Lim Cheol-young] The Presidential Committee on Autonomy and Decentralization held a "National Tour Grand Debate Commemorating the 4th Anniversary of the Moon Jae-in Government Inauguration and the 30th Anniversary of the Revival of Local Autonomy" on the 24th at the KT Daejeon Human Resources Development Center.


This debate is a regional forum held nationwide by the Committee on Autonomy and Decentralization to build public consensus and diagnose tasks for opening the Autonomy and Decentralization 2.0 era. Starting in Seoul in March, it continued with the Gyeongin and Honam regions in May, the Daegyeong region in June, and held the Chungcheong region debate in Daejeon.


The Chungcheong region debate, jointly conducted with the Korea Local Newspaper Association, was attended by Choi Sang-han, Vice Chairman of the Committee on Autonomy and Decentralization, Kim Jung-seok, Chairman of the Korea Local Newspaper Association, and regional experts from Chungcheong. They reviewed the legislative achievements and challenges of the Moon Jae-in government’s autonomy and decentralization policies and sought regional response measures to prepare for the Autonomy and Decentralization 2.0 era.


The debate was chaired by Ahn Seong-ho, President of the Korea Institute of Public Administration, under the theme "Leading the Success of the Autonomy and Decentralization 2.0 Era through Regional Balanced New Deal." Vice Chairman Choi Sang-han delivered a presentation titled "Legislative Achievements and Challenges of the Moon Jae-in Government’s Autonomy and Decentralization," diagnosing the current status of South Korea’s local autonomy system and discussing the meaning and direction of the Autonomy and Decentralization 2.0 era.


Professor Yoo Tae-hyun of the Department of Taxation at Namseoul University presented on "Achievements and Prospects of Fiscal Decentralization under the Moon Jae-in Government," proposing implementation tasks for the second phase of fiscal decentralization and future-oriented reforms of the local fiscal system.


Discussants included Professor Choi Jin-hyuk of the Department of Local Administration at Chungnam National University, Professor Lee Hyang-su of the Department of Fire and Disaster Prevention Convergence at Konkuk University, Mayor Hwang Myung-seon of Nonsan, Oh Byung-kwon, Director of Local Fiscal Policy at the Ministry of the Interior and Safety, and Jeon Hong-pyo, Deputy Chief of the Political Department at Chungcheong Today. They engaged in a heated discussion on various current issues and future directions to welcome the Autonomy and Decentralization 2.0 era.


Vice Chairman Choi Sang-han stated, "This debate was an opportunity to reflect on the meaning of local autonomy and confirm that the role and response of local governments will grow even more in the Autonomy and Decentralization 2.0 era." He added, "The Committee on Autonomy and Decentralization will carefully review all the contents discussed today and make every effort to ensure that the autonomy and decentralization-related national tasks promised during the remaining year of the Moon Jae-in government are successfully completed."


The "National Tour Grand Debate Commemorating the 4th Anniversary of the Moon Jae-in Government Inauguration and the 30th Anniversary of the Revival of Local Autonomy" is scheduled to conclude its nationwide tour with the Busan-Ulsan-Gyeongnam region debate on July 8.
